Oct. 25, 1971 - Jo Siffert Killed at Brands Hatch. The Famous Swiss racing driver Jo Siffert, 35, was killed when his BRM swerved off the track at 140 mph and burst into flames at Brands Hatch yesterday. The Race, The Victory Grand Prix in honour of World Champion Jackie Stewart was called off. Photo Shows: This was the scene at Brands Hatch yesterday when the race stepped showing the smoke from Jo Siffert's car in background
